Kentucky CRNA Job with Full-Time Inpatient Coverage
1 week ago
Job Description
A Kentucky medical center is looking to add a full-time CRNA to support its inpatient anesthesia team. This long‑term locums assignment runs Monday through Friday, primarily with 7 a.m. to 3 p.m. shifts, though 5x10s or 4x10s can also be accommodated. You will work exclusively with adult patients and will not be responsible for neonatal care or pain management procedures. The practice uses Epic EMR and offers a collaborative, team‑based environment. NBCRNA certification is required along with ACLS, BLS, and PALS.
